President Volodymyr Zelenskyy is in active discussions aimed at fostering peace amidst the ongoing conflict involving Ukraine and Russia. Recent interactions with Turkish President Erdoğan underline Turkey's support for a direct meeting between Zelenskyy and Russian President Putin in Istanbul. Zelenskyy continues to emphasize the need for unwavering pressure on Russia, aiming for a just peace without delays. Moreover, conversations with global leaders like U.S. President Trump, who condemned recent Russian missile strikes, strengthen Ukraine's international relations. Despite ongoing challenges, Zelenskyy remains firm in advancing Ukraine's diplomatic efforts to resolve the conflict through dialogue and international support.

What has been Turkey’s role in the Ukraine-Russia conflict?

Turkey, under the leadership of President Erdoğan, has offered to host direct talks between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y and Russian President Vladimir Putin in Istanbul. Turkey's role includes acting as a mediator to help facilitate discussions aimed at resolving the conflict. This offer underscores Turkey's strategic position and its diplomatic engagement in the region, striving to be a neutral ground for peace negotiations.
